i have the exact same stuff (except for e6400). i got the PC2-6400 and it's friggin awesome. 4-4-4-10 timings at 800MHz, 5-4-5-10 @ 963MHz, i think it can hit DDR2-1000 if i bump it to 2.2V. Not bad for RAM rated at DDR2-800 5-5-5-12.

not sure how much the first sticks can OC, considering that corsair's PC2-6400 C4 hit about 1100MHz, and the C5 sticks top out around 1000, i'd bet the DDR2-675 C4 would top out around 850MHz. if you want a good OC on the e6300, you'll need something you know will hit 900MHz reliably (necessary to get over 3GHz with a 7x multi).
